Korea's two largest cosmetics companies, Amorepacific and LG Household & Health Care, posted double-digit second-quarter growth, much of it a story of waning reliance on China and waxing sales in North America. Amorepacific Group on Thursday reported 1.25 trillion won ($873 million) in revenue and 122.8 billion won in operating profit, up 14.6 percent and 53.3 percent from a year earlier.
